Toothaches Shouldn’t Be Ignored
One of the most common reasons to seek dental care is discomfort caused by cavities. While temporary aches could occur for multiple reasons, including sinus concerns or changes in elevation, one that persists for more than a day could be a sign of a deeper problem. For example, a persistent tooth pain could be caused by the presence of a cavity, the early stages of a dental abscess, or as a result of weakened enamel due to teeth grinding. When the dental professional examines your smile, digital x-rays are used to assess the severity of the cavity. then, the appropriate treatment option is chosen. For children and adult patients alike, a tooth-filling made from a composite resin could bring relief. A dental cap or crown could also be used to address major cavities. If possible, the dentist will take steps to use more lifelike options, so they ensure an attractive smile.
